Seward Neighborhood

The neighborhood of Seward is located in Minneapolis, Minn., and has a large variety of houses within it. Seward is very close to downtown Minneapolis, making it easy for people within the neighborhood to enjoy the many different activities nearby without living right in the heart of the city. Seward also has plenty of parks in and around it.

The shopping and the dining in the area are mainly focused along Franklin Avenue and Minnehaha Avenue. These streets contain many different small-name places for shopping and eating. For more shopping and dining options, residents of the Seward neighborhood generally go north into the downtown area or south to the Mall of America.

Seward is close to both the University of Minnesota and North Central University. Being close to a university has many different benefits, including the ability to be able to take a class or two for fun or to enroll in a few classes to expand your education. It also allows the residents of Seward to easily be able to watch college football games. Seward is a great neighborhood for students that want to live off campus but still be pretty close to their university.

Plenty of parks are located in and around the neighborhood that make for great places for the residents of Seward to take a break and relax. Matthews Park is a great park for people to take a walk or have a picnic, as it has a lot of open space. It has places to play sports, like the tennis courts or basketball courts. Matthews Park is unique because it also has an ice rink during the winter months. Riverside Park is another nice park in the area that has many different amenities. It has basketball, tennis, and volleyball courts for adult, as well as a playground for children.
